1.假设使用的是Windows 7/10系统
2.假设已经安装了Python2.7
3.开始:
unpy2exe 用法
1.运行cmd
2.从 cmd 端进入 unpy2exe.py 所在的文件路径下
3.将目标文件calc.exe放入该路径所在的文件夹中
4.回到cmd 在该路径下输入:unpy2exe.py -o calc calc.exe
5.运行完毕,在该路径文件夹内得到calc文件夹,以及其中的calc.py.pyc文件
uncompyle2 用法
1.安装uncompyle2
a. 从 cmd 端用 cd 进入 uncompyle2 文件路径下
b. 执行该命令:python setup.py install 执行安装
2. 完成安装后,继续留在 uncompyle2 文件路径下
3. 直接继续输入:C:\Python27\python.exe scripts\uncompyle2 -h 即可查看到使用说明
4. 回车保持路径不变
5. 直接输入:C:\Python27\python.exe scripts\uncompyle2 -o C:\lab\calc.py C:\lab\calc\calc.py.pyc 即可得到calc.py文件,其中C:\lab\calc.py是目的文件保存路径,而C:\lab\calc\calc.py.pyc是源文件及其路径。例如有一个pcat.py.pyc,想反编译输出文件为pcat.py,你必须在进入uncompyle2 文件夹路径后直接这样写:C:\Python27\python.exe scripts\uncompyle2 -o 目的文件路径\pcat.py 源文件路径\pcat.py.pyc
参考链接:
http://paper.vulsee.com/scz/python/201504301428.txt
https://www.cnblogs.com/pcat/p/5400911.html